    This is an interesting read.


    Interview: Forza Motorsport 5 creative direct - Video Game News, Videos and File Downloads for PC and Console Games at Shacknews.com

    A few highlights for me is when asked why the list of cars and tracks was dramatically reduced he says nothing was cut from Forza 5. It was built from scratch.

    He also says this is the biggest Forza made to date. Unfortunately he is referring to the 39 GB it takes up and not the roster of cars, tracks and community features the gamers crave.

    He also said that they started working on Forza 5 a year before Forza 4 was shipped and it takes six months of work to build one car for the game.

    Turn 10 listened to the backlash they created and made amends with some great gestures.

    Today thru sunday they are making all cars in the game 50% off in CR and TK.

    All VIP members will be gifted to their garage the 2013 Lotus E21 as a thank you.
    If you had already bought the E21 you will be gifted the Ferrari 250 GTO

    Part of the VIP package was getting 1,250 tokens which they said would be enough to buy any single car in the game. This turned out not to be true and people were furious. They will have a page up where you can pick any one car to be gifted to your garage.

    If you buy the LaFerrari Car pack or the Forza 5 car pass you will be gifted the LaFerrai and it will be in your garage.

    In the Forza rewards program depending on your past history of playing previous turn 10 games you will be given a tier level. Tier 4 gets three cars gifted including a Ferrari F12. Tier 5 gets you those cars and the McLaren P1

    Just is case the few that played Forza 5 fell asleep at the wheel I'd like to point out they've made some big changes to Forza 5 and its getting better :)

    They now have made it that when you buy DLC cars they are FREE in the game. That means you no longer need to buy them with credits to add them to your garage. The first time you get the car for free. Additional copies of that car still need to be bought with CRs. Amazingly they made all previous DLC and VIP cars available the same way. I ended up getting almost 60 cars worth about 21,000,000 CRs FREE.

    They added Road America and five cars in a past update and today they are releasing the Long Beach circuit and five more cars for FREE in addition to the regular DLC pack that came at the first of the month. Both new tracks are fully integrated into Rivals, multiplayer and career modes.

    After a rough launch it looks like they are trying hard to make amends with the new features.
